现在什么编程语言强
-
现在有很多编程语言都非常强大,根据不同的需求和用途,可以选择不同的编程语言。以下是几种目前较为流行和强大的编程语言:
-
Python:Python是一种简单易学但功能强大的编程语言。它具有强大的数据处理和科学计算能力,被广泛应用于数据分析、人工智能和机器学习等领域。Python还有丰富的第三方库和模块,可以方便地进行各种开发和扩展。
-
Java:Java是一种跨平台的编程语言,具有广泛的应用领域。它具有优秀的性能和安全性,被广泛应用于企业级应用开发、Android应用程序开发以及大型系统的构建。Java还有丰富的类库和框架,可以提高开发效率。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,被广泛应用于前端开发。它可以为网页增加交互性和动态效果,如表单验证、页面DOM操作等。近年来,JavaScript在后端开发也得到了广泛应用,例如使用Node.js进行服务器端开发。
-
C++:C++是一种高级编程语言,具有较高的性能和灵活性。它被广泛应用于系统级开发、游戏开发和嵌入式系统等领域。虽然学习曲线较陡峭,但掌握C++可以拥有更多底层控制能力和系统优化能力。
-
Go:Go是一种由Google开发的编程语言,具有高效的内存管理和并发处理能力。它被广泛应用于云计算、容器化技术和分布式系统等领域。Go语言的简洁性和高效性使得它成为了越来越受开发者青睐的编程语言之一。
总之,以上几种编程语言都是目前较为强大和流行的编程语言。根据不同的需求和项目特点,选择合适的编程语言是非常重要的。同时,不同编程语言的学习和掌握也能够为个人的职业发展带来更多的机会和选择。
1年前 -
-
当前,以下几种编程语言被认为是最强大的编程语言:
-
Python:Python是一种高级编程语言,具有简洁的语法和强大的功能。它可以用于各种领域,包括机器学习、人工智能、Web开发等。Python拥有庞大的社区和强大的第三方库,使得开发人员可以轻松地完成各种任务。
-
Java:Java是一种通用的高级编程语言,广泛用于企业级应用开发、移动应用开发等领域。Java是一种面向对象的语言,具有严格的类型检查和强大的安全性。它还拥有庞大的库和框架生态系统,使得开发人员可以快速构建复杂的应用程序。
-
JavaScript:JavaScript是一种用于前端开发的脚本语言,被广泛应用于网页的交互和动态效果。近年来,JavaScript已经发展成为一种通用的编程语言,可以在服务器端和移动端进行开发。JavaScript具有动态性和灵活性,使得开发人员可以快速构建交互式的应用程序。
-
C++:C++是一种面向对象的编程语言,被广泛用于系统级开发和游戏开发。C++具有高效的执行速度和强大的内存管理能力。它还提供了丰富的库和框架,使得开发人员可以构建高性能的应用程序。
-
Go:Go是由Google开发的一种静态类型编程语言,专门用于构建高效的网络服务和分布式系统。Go具有简洁的语法、高效的垃圾回收机制和并发编程的内置支持。它还拥有丰富的标准库,使得开发人员可以快速构建可靠的应用程序。
需要注意的是,编程语言的强大程度是相对的,它取决于具体的应用场景和需求。不同的编程语言适用于不同的任务和问题,选择最合适的编程语言取决于开发人员的经验和项目的需求。
1年前 -
-
鉴于编程语言的强弱是相对而言的,不同的编程语言在不同的场景中可能具有不同的优势和不足。然而,以下是目前几种被广泛认可为强大的编程语言:
-
Python:Python是一种易于学习且功能强大的高级编程语言。它拥有简洁而人性化的语法,可以快速开发各种应用程序,从网站和桌面应用到数据分析和人工智能。
-
Java:Java是一种通用型编程语言,应用广泛。它拥有丰富的类库和强大的跨平台能力,可以用于开发各种应用程序,特别适用于企业级应用开发和移动应用开发。
-
C++:C++是一种通用型编程语言,被广泛应用于系统级编程和游戏开发领域。它具有高性能、可移植和灵活的特点,同时也是其他许多编程语言的基础。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,它可以为网页添加动态交互和丰富的功能。随着Node.js的出现,JavaScript也可以用于服务器端开发。
-
C#:C#是一种面向对象的编程语言,主要用于Windows平台上的应用程序开发。它是Microsoft .NET平台的一部分,具有强大的类库和开发工具支持。
-
Swift:Swift是一种专门为苹果平台开发的编程语言,被广泛用于iOS和Mac应用程序开发。它具有简洁的语法、安全性和高效性。
这些编程语言之所以被认为是强大的主要原因是它们拥有成熟的开发工具和生态系统,广泛的应用领域和丰富的资源库。此外,它们也经过多年的发展和优化,具有稳定性和可靠性。然而,程序员在选择编程语言时应根据具体的项目需求、团队技能和个人偏好来做出决策。
1年前 -